Building a serial DMX-chain:
Connect the DMX-output of the first device in the DMX-chain with the DMX-input of the next device. Always
connect one output with the input of the next device until all devices are connected.

5.6 Addressing

Each device occupies 1 or 4 channels, respectively. To ensure that the control signals are properly directed
to each device, the device requires adressing. This is to be done for every single device by changing the DIP
switches as set out in this table.
The starting address is defined as the first channel from which the device will respond to the controller.
Please make sure that you don't have any overlapping channels in order to control each device correctly and
independently from any other device on the DMX data link. If two, three or more device are addressed
similarly, they will work similarly.

6. OPERATION

After you connected the device to the mains and switched the main circuit breaker, the ESX-4 is ready for
use.
You can control the desired channel via you lighting controller. When a DMX-controller and an analog
controller is connected, the device reacts to the stronger signal.
